如何发现“推荐链接”?

时间:2011-04-28 08:55:04

标签: javascript cookies google-analytics analytics

Google Analytics等服务如何在用户点击您的网站之前发现用户正在使用的网站。这些通常称为推荐。

我不是在谈论联盟账户,其中'特殊链接'往往包含一个URL变量,而是出现在您的网站上的服务,他们怎么可能看到用户来自哪里?

到目前为止,我受过良好教育的猜测包括:

  • 推荐网站还包括服务代码
  • 推荐网站使用集中服务来读取也在您的网站上阅读的跟踪Cookie

这些似乎都不正确 - 那么他们是如何做到的?

1 个答案:

答案 0 :(得分:2)

浏览器发送一个“Referer”标题,该标题包含他们点击的链接的url,触发了新页面的加载。

http://en.wikipedia.org/wiki/HTTP_referrer

由客户端(在浏览器的情况下)传递适当的值。这意味着它不能100%受信任。事实上,除非通过某个网站或网页访问,否则一些非常古老的学校“安全”措施涉及保护内容。你可以通过Referer“欺骗”来欺骗这种安全方法,你可以通过发送不同的引用标题让你的浏览器对它的来源撒谎。

http://en.wikipedia.org/wiki/Referrer_spoofing